Now, 3AddedMinutes thought it would be fascinating to utilise the services of Football Manager 2023 to see just how the remainder of the January transfer could pan out. To paint a picture of how this virtual Premier League looks as the window ‘slams shut’ on the final day of the month, Manchester City top the table with Liverpool, Newcastle United and errr...Aston Villa in hot pursuit.

Real world leaders Arsenal lie in lowly seventh, Manchester United lie in even lowlier tenth and high-flying Fulham and Brighton and Hove Albion both sit in the bottom five and are fighting for their lives alongside the likes of Everton, Crystal Palace and Nottingham Forest.

Mo Salah and Ollie Watkins are the Premier League’s top goalscorers with 11 goals each, Newcastle United’s Nick Pope leads the way in the clean sheet table with 11 shut-outs and Kevin de Bruyne is predictably the league’s assist leader as he provided 14 goals for his Manchester City team-mates.
